In Vitro Diagnostics Enzymes Market CAGR Analysis And Future Market Development
The in vitro diagnostics enzymes market has experienced robust expansion in recent years. Its valuation is projected to increase from $2.3 billion in 2025 to $2.48 billion in 2026, reflecting a compound annual growth rate (CAGR) of 7.8%. This historical growth has been driven by the prolonged utilization of enzymes within clinical chemistry assays, the broadening of laboratory-based diagnostic testing, the extensive uptake of PCR and molecular diagnostic techniques, advancements in hospital and diagnostic laboratory infrastructure, and a heightened focus on screening for both infectious and chronic diseases.
Over the next several years, the market for in vitro diagnostics enzymes is anticipated to experience robust expansion. By 2030, its value is projected to reach $3.25 billion, reflecting a compound annual growth rate (CAGR) of 7.0%. This forecasted growth is driven by several factors, including the increasing occurrence of infectious and chronic illnesses, a heightened need for fast and precise diagnostic tools, the expansion of decentralized testing and point-of-care solutions, advancements in personalized and precision medicine, and greater funding for sophisticated molecular diagnostic technologies. Key trends shaping the period include a growing demand for high-specificity enzymes in molecular diagnostics, the expanded application of enzymes in infectious disease test panels, the rising adoption of enzyme-driven point-of-care diagnostics, the development of multiplex diagnostic assays that rely on enzyme systems, and an intensified focus on improving enzyme stability and extending shelf life.

In Vitro Diagnostics Enzymes Market Expansion Drivers: What Is Shaping Future Growth?
The growing incidence of cancer is anticipated to drive forward the expansion of the in vitro diagnostics enzymes market. Cancer is defined as a collection of illnesses where abnormal cells undergo uncontrolled growth and dissemination, capable of invading and harming healthy tissues. This increase in cancer prevalence stems from factors such as infectious agents, immune system irregularities, and hormonal effects. The market for in vitro diagnostics enzymes contributes to cancer management by facilitating precise diagnostic tests that aid in early detection, ongoing disease tracking, therapy selection, and personalized treatment strategies. As an illustration, in February 2024, the Switzerland-based World Health Organization (WHO) reported that worldwide cancer cases are predicted to surpass 0.035 billion by 2050, marking a 77% rise from the estimated 0.02 billion cases recorded in 2022. Consequently, the escalating frequency of cancer is fueling growth in the in vitro diagnostics enzymes market.
In Vitro Diagnostics Enzymes Market Categorization By Product Type And Application
The in vitro diagnostics enzymes market covered in this report is segmented –
1) By Enzyme Type: Proteases, Polymerase And Transcriptase, Ribonuclease, Other Enzyme Types
2) By Disease Type: Infectious Disease, Diabetes, Oncology, Cardiology, Nephrology, Autoimmune Diseases, Other Disease Types
3) By Technology: Histology Assays, Molecular Diagnostics, Clinical Chemistry, Other Technologies
4) By End Use: Pharma And Biotech, Hospital And Diagnostic Labs, Contract Research Organizations (CROs), Academic Labs
Subsegments:
1) By Proteases: Trypsin, Pepsin, Proteinase K
2) By Polymerase And Transcriptase: DNA Polymerase, RNA Polymerase, Reverse Transcriptase
3) By Ribonuclease: RNase A, RNase H
4) By Other Enzyme Types: Dehydrogenases, Lipases, Ligases
In Vitro Diagnostics Enzymes Market Strategic Trends: What Is Defining The Next Phase Of Growth?
Leading players in the in vitro diagnostic enzymes industry are concentrating on creating innovative offerings like autoimmune disorder detection kits to broaden diagnostic possibilities, enhance early recognition of diseases, and solidify their market position. These detection kits are specialized diagnostic tools that leverage immunoassays, molecular approaches, and antibody detection methods to identify autoantibodies and biomarkers linked to autoimmune conditions, ensuring accurate and prompt diagnosis. For example, in September 2023, NeoDx Biotech Labs Pvt Ltd., an Indian manufacturer of in-vitro diagnostic kits, introduced an autoimmune disorder detection IVD kit featuring sophisticated immunoassays, molecular diagnostics, and precise antibody detection capabilities, delivering high sensitivity and specificity to assist clinicians in achieving faster and more dependable diagnoses of autoimmune diseases.
